Dragon’s Dogma: Dark Arisen is an expanded version of the original game containing the new Bitterblack Isle area, additional skills, enemies, equipment, and a new Wizard class that just wants to watch the world burn.
Owners of the original game (read our review here) will be able to export their existing save data to continue their journey as the Arisen, while those new to the series can begin a fresh Dragon’s Dogma experience. Dragon’s Dogma: Dark Arisen will be available on April 23 in North America.
